Course Aims
This workshop will give you an insight to using Microsoft Teams
- Using video conferencing software appropriately
- What is Microsoft Teams, having an overview of what the software is capable of and how to use this for life and work
- Transferable skills to other video conferencing software

Course Content
- What is Microsoft Teams
- Schedule a meeting from Outlook Calendar
- Schedule a meeting from Teams Calendar
- Setting up a lobby, keeping you in control of who enters the meeting
- Joining a meeting
- Find Teams on the web
- Activity tab
- Chat tab
- Making a call from Teams
- Awareness of how to create or join a Team
- Understanding the controls during a call
- Participants, raising your hand
- Background effects
- Sharing your screen
- Recording your meeting Microsoft Stream
- Using Live captions
- Making notes during the call
- Using Whiteboard
- Uploading files for collaboration
- Creating meeting rooms (Workaround)
- Further resources using Google Classroom
